1/2 Cup to Oz: Exact Conversion
Standard Conversion Formula
๐ 1 cup = 8 fluid ounces (oz)
So,
๐ 1/2 cup = 4 fluid ounces
Final Answer
โ 1/2 cup = 4 oz (fluid ounces)

Dry vs Liquid Measurements
Important Difference
- Fluid ounces (oz): Used for liquids
- Dry ounces: Used for weight, not volume
๐ 1/2 cu p to oz (4 oz) applies to liquid measurements, not dry ingredients.
Conversion Table
Cup to Ounces
| Cups | Ounces (oz) |
|---|---|
| 1/4 cup | 2 oz |
| 1/2 cup | 4 oz |
| 1 cup | 8 oz |
| 2 cups | 16 oz |
